At the Feb. 25, 2025 Tumwater Budget and Finance Committee meeting, staff outlined plans to open the Community Human Services program application period on May 1 and to collect applications during the month of May.
Staff said they will schedule presentations and decision-making at a subsequent Budget and Finance Committee meeting. The originally planned date for presentations (June 27) conflicts with staff and several council members' attendance at the Association of Washington Cities conference. Staff asked committee members to check calendars and advised they could either schedule a special meeting in June or move the presentations to the July committee meeting.
Administrator Parks (city administrator) told the committee that applicants have asked about the delayed timeline and that many would prefer an earlier decision. "If there is a way at all for us to reschedule and have it happen sooner than the July, that would be likely preferable to the people that would like to use the money," Administrator Parks said.
Staff asked whether the application materials should set an upper limit for individual awards to manage expectations. The committee discussed specifying a maximum award amount in the materials (staff suggested possible per-award caps such as $2,500 to $3,000) and making clear that not all applicants will receive funding.
One committee member (Prakshi) supported a stated cap and the expectation that not all requests would be fully funded, saying it would "manage expectations." Staff said application materials were prepared and ready and that they would work with council to word the guidance before opening the application window.
Next steps: staff will contact council members to identify availability for either a special June meeting or for the July meeting and will finalize application materials and guidance (including suggested per-applicant award limits and a statement that not all applicants will be funded) before the May 1 opening.
Ending: Staff said applications will open May 1 and that committee members will be notified of the scheduled presentations and award meeting once council calendars are reconciled.
